### Step 4: Wire up the scanner bridge

Alright, the Cartonix scanner bridge is deployed, but it won't talk to the warehouse API until it can authenticate. SSH into the edge box, open `/opt/cartonix/.env`, and double-check `SCANNER_POLL_MS` is set to 250 like staging. Then append the bridge's API secret right below this line so the handshake succeeds on restart.

env line for fahip-tawip: RELAY_SECRET3=cd7

// Maximum turnstile events buffered per gate at Calderstone Arena before
// flush. Security note: the counter is monotonic and tamper-evident; the
// Gatewright firmware rejects decrements. Raising this risks losing entry
// audit data on power loss, so treat changes as security-sensitive. The
// constant was certified against the build noted below.

session token of kagup-hahaf = htk3_2b8

The scheduled Tuesday collection of four refrigerated sample cases bound for Ardlow Diagnostics did not occur; the Greystone Courier driver reported a route conflict and never reached the dock. The cases were returned to cold storage within the stability window, and the temperature logs show no excursion. A replacement collection is confirmed for Thursday at 08:15, dock 2. Please brief the assigned driver on the chain-of-custody forms in advance. The hand-over itself must follow the instruction below.

dispatch memo: the sorius tamius courier leaves the praeth ledger at gate 4873 under passcode 928014